書目名稱 | Forest Hydrology and Catchment Management | 副標(biāo)題 | An Australian Perspe | 編輯 | Leon Bren | 視頻video | http://file.papertrans.cn/346/345523/345523.mp4 | 概述 | Covers the interaction between water and forests in Australia and worldwide.Offers perspectives on water use during climate change and increasing salinity.Relevant for the UN Sustainable Development G | 圖書封面 |  | 描述 | .This book provides scientific evidence to underline the notion that forests offer the most reliable water catchments in the natural environment. The unique Australian ecosystem provides valuable information on the water yields and hydro-ecology of forests. Insights can be transferred to other climate zones and conditions...?..In this second edition, the author puts a particular focus on the most prominent challenges of our time, in relation to water management. Ground salinity, climate change, and droughts have all been newly added to this updated edition. One of the most important concepts is highlighting the accumulated contribution of smaller catchments and minor streams.
